    I decided since this picture was labeled by my grandmother or one of her siblings "Grandma Bogart" that is almost certainly Amanda and not Ella (or Etta). This would be the only woman she would recall as her grandmother.

    Would love to find out more about this picture, I would guess it's a school or some such in Montcalm Co., MI

    • I'm not at all certain that the name of the women who married George Darius Bogart was Marietta Rodman, however, I found information on the LDS site indicating this, and that they married in 1879. The 1880 census information retrieved from the same site lists George as living with his father Darius at the time. But, it also lists a daughter Alveretta and a son William that were born in OH. If George was born in MI in 1859 and the next two children were born in OH in 1861 and 1863, followed by Agnes in 1865, does that mean they moved back to Ohio for a time? Maybe Alveretta is George's wife?
